Leclerc gives up Abu Dhabi FP1 outing with Haas

Charles Leclerc has given up on driving for the Haas Formula 1 team in free practice for the Abu Dhabi Grand Prix. The Monegasque driver was scheduled to replace Esteban Gutierrez alongside Romain Grosjean in first practice at Yas Marina. However, Leclerc announced on Thursday that he will not be driving the F1 car during the weekend, as he wants to focus on his GP3 duties. The 19-year-old is currently leading the standings by 29 points from Alexander Albon with just the Abu Dhabi round remaining.
